共用方式為


CPictureHolder::CreateFromIcon

使用一個圖示以初始化 CPictureHolder的圖片物件。

BOOL CreateFromIcon(
   UINT idResource 
);
BOOL CreateFromIcon(
   HICON hIcon,
   BOOL bTransferOwnership = FALSE 
);

參數

  • idResource
    點陣圖資源的資源 ID。

  • hIcon
    CPictureHolder 物件建立圖示的控制代碼。

  • bTransferOwnership
    指示圖片物件是否會採用圖示物件的擁有權。

傳回值

不是零,如果物件已成功建立,則為 0。

備註

如果 bTransferOwnership 是 ,呼叫端不應該以任何方式使用圖示物件在這個呼叫傳回之後。 如果 bTransferOwnership 是 ,呼叫端會負責確保圖示物件保持為有效的圖片的存留期 (Lifetime) 的物件。

需求

Header: afxwin.h

請參閱

參考

CPictureHolder 類別

階層架構圖

CPictureHolder::CreateEmpty

CPictureHolder::CreateFromBitmap

CPictureHolder::CreateFromMetafile